Beyond the recorded advisories, this 15-year-old Mondeo with substantial mileage warrants a comprehensive age-related inspection. Examine the tyres closely for sidewall perishing or cracking, as rubber compounds degrade with calendar age regardless of tread depth, and verify that all four tyres are of consistent type and age. Inspect the underside for any evidence of corrosion, particularly on suspension arms, subframes, and brake lines, given the vehicle's age and exposure to winter road conditions. Check the condition and charge state of the 12V battery, as batteries typically require replacement every five to six years. Verify that all major fluids, including engine oil, coolant, brake fluid, and power steering fluid, have been serviced according to time-based intervals rather than purely mileage, as calendar degradation of brake fluid in particular can compromise braking performance.
